Disrespectful, demeaning, and irrelevant. This interview at Crossover was one of the poorest, if not the worst, experience I have had in my job search process. The Cognitive Aptitude Test measured irrelevant and pointless skills in the applicant. In addition to the fifth-grade level math questions and random vocab quizzes, this interview asked pattern and puzzle questions which are completely inaccessible to people with visual disabilities. As a customer success-focused professional with over six years of experience working remotely, and as someone who has been blind from birth, this interview experience was almost traumatizing and definitely insulting. Even after having earned the skills, background, and education for this role--as I have a Masters level degree from an Ivy League institution--it was virtually impossible for me to complete the Cognitive Aptitude Test given the pointless puzzle and pattern questions. I would not recommend anyone to apply to this company, as no one deserves to waste their time in this unethical and irrelevant interview process.

2 hours worth of assessments and skills tests.
A ridiculous request before ever getting to speak to anyone. Even more ridiculous that the next step showed 3 HOURS AND 45 MINUTES of "Real Work Assessments".
So the ask is "Do 5 hours and 40 minutes of work and then we might invite you for an interview". Unacceptable and tells me this is not somewhere that values people.
